Section 2 — Moisture Readings
-
Moisture meter reading (pin) at primary treatment areaWME%:Target <18%:PassFail
-
Moisture meter reading (non-invasive) at primary treatment areaReading:PassFail
-
Ambient relative humidity in treated roomRH%:Target <60%:PassFail
- Ambient temperature in treated room°C:
- Surface temperature at previously affected area (thermal camera / contact)°C:
-
No evidence of active moisture ingress at source identified in site assessmentPassFailNotes:

Further action required / outstanding items:
If any Section 1 or Section 2 items are marked Fail, the area must not be signed off as complete. Remediation must be revisited and a further verification inspection carried out before the client is advised the works are complete.
